Laurel University vs. Messiah College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Laurel University or Messiah College?

  • Messiah College is 267.1% more expensive to attend than Laurel University for in-state tuition ($38,550.00 vs. $10,500.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 267.1% higher at Messiah College than Laurel University ($38,550.00 vs. $10,500.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Laurel University than Messiah College ($19,269 vs. $24,120)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Laurel University are 24.6% lower than costs at Messiah College ($9,280 vs. $11,560)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Messiah College than Laurel University (100% vs. 97%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Messiah College students is 343% larger than aid received Laurel University ($27,519 vs. $6,212)

Laurel University vs. Messiah College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Laurel University or Messiah College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Messiah College and Laurel University.

  • The graduation rate at Messiah College is higher than Laurel University (74% vs. 60%)
  • Graduates from Messiah College earn on average $9,700 more per year than Laurel University graduates after ten years. ($48,600 vs. $38,900)
  • Messiah College students graduate with a $1,980 lower median federal student loan debt than Laurel University graduates. ($25,989 vs. $27,969)
  • Messiah College graduates are paying $21 less per month on federal student loans than Laurel University graduates. ($268 vs. $289)
  • More Messiah College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Laurel University students, three years after graduation. (85% vs. 39%)
